Since the beginning of Christianity, the Church has found in the Mother of God a model to follow, always highlighting her virtues. Next, 15 phrases of famous saints about the Virgin Mary.

1. Saint Augustine of Hippo, Father and Doctor of the Church

“Mary was blessed, because, before giving birth to her teacher, she carried him in her womb.”

2. Saint Augustine of Hippo

“Mary is also happy because she heard the word of God and fulfilled it; she bore in her womb the body of Christ, but she even more she kept in her mind the truth of Christ”.

3. Saint Alphonsus Maria de Liguori, Doctor of the Church and patron saint of confessors and moralists

“The Eternal fell in love with your incomparable beauty, with such force, that he acted as if he were to detach himself from the bosom of the Father and choose those virginal entrails to become your Son. And I, a worm of the earth, should I not love you? Yes, sweetest My mother, I want to burn in your love and I propose to exhort others to love you too”.

4. Saint Bernard of Clairvaux, Doctor of the Church and famous for his love for the Virgin Mary

“If the storm of temptation rises, if you fall into the pitfall of sadness, raise your eyes to the Star of the Sea: invoke Mary!”

5. Saint Bernard, composer also of many Marian prayers

“If She has you by the hand you cannot sink. Under her mantle there is nothing to fear.”

6. Saint Francis of Assisi, founder of the Franciscans and devotee of the Virgin

“God save you, Mary, Mother of God. In you is and was all the fullness of grace and all good.”

7. Saint Irenaeus, Father of the Church of the first centuries who fought heresies

“The knot of Eve’s disobedience was untied by Mary’s obedience; what the virgin Eve tied by unbelief, the virgin Mary untied by faith.”

8. Saint Luis María Griñón de Montfort, author of several Marian books, among which is the “Treatise on true devotion to the Virgin Mary”.

“I am all yours, O Mary, and everything I have is yours.”

9. Saint Louis-Marie Grinon de Montfort

“Whom God wants to make very holy, he makes him devoted to the Virgin Mary.”

10. Saint John Bosco, great promoter of the devotion to Mary Help of Christians

“Devotion and love to Mary Most Holy is a great protection and a powerful weapon against the snares of the devil.”

11. Saint Teresa of Jesus, mystic and Doctor of the Church

“It is a great thing that pleases Our Lord any service that is done to his Mother”.

12. Saint Therese of Lisieux, Doctor of the Church and Patron of the missions

“With the faithful practice of the most humble and simple virtues, you have made, my Mother, visible to all the straight path to Heaven”.

13. Saint Teresa of the Andes, Latin American Discalced Carmelite

“Mary, you are the Mother of the Universe. Who is not encouraged to see you so tender, so compassionate, to discover his intimate torments? If he is a sinner, your caresses soften him. If he is your faithful devotee, your presence only lights the living flame of divine love.

14. Saint John Paul II, the Pope of the family

“You have given us your Mother as ours so that she can teach us to meditate and adore in the heart. She, receiving the Word and putting it into practice, became the most perfect Mother”.

15. Saint John Paul II, the Pilgrim Pope

“Give us your eyes, Mary, to decipher the mystery that is hidden behind the fragility of the members of the Son. Teach us to recognize his face in children of every race and culture.” Saint John Paul II, the pilgrim Pope.
